Key Components of NURS FPX 4010 Assessment 2



  1. Leadership and Management in Nursing
    Nursing leadership demands strong decision-making skills, emotional intelligence, and strategic planning. Effective nurse leaders inspire their teams and foster a positive working environment. Leadership theories such as transformational and servant leadership provide a framework for guiding nursing professionals.

  2. Interprofessional Collaboration
    Successful healthcare delivery relies on seamless collaboration among nurses, physicians, therapists, and administrative staff. Communication barriers can lead to medical errors and compromised patient safety. Strategies like structured handoff communication and interdisciplinary team meetings strengthen collaboration and enhance patient outcomes.

  3. Ethical Decision-Making in Nursing Leadership
    Ethical dilemmas frequently arise in healthcare. Nurse leaders must navigate these challenges while upholding professional standards and ethical codes. They ensure patient-centered care while balancing organizational policies and regulatory requirements.

  4. Evidence-Based Practices in Nursing Leadership
    Implementing evidence-based practices improves patient outcomes and enhances healthcare efficiency. Nurse leaders must stay updated with current research, advocate for best practices, and encourage a culture of continuous learning among their teams.


Steps to Excel in NURS FPX 4010 Assessment 2


1. Master Leadership Theories


Understanding transformational and servant leadership principles provides a strong foundation. Apply these theories in case studies and real-life scenarios to showcase their impact on team motivation and patient care.

2. Enhance Communication Skills


Interprofessional communication plays a vital role in delivering safe and effective patient care. Utilize tools such as SBAR (Situation, Background, Assessment, Recommendation) to improve clarity and efficiency in communication among healthcare professionals.

3. Develop Ethical Decision-Making Skills


Analyzing ethical dilemmas from multiple perspectives strengthens decision-making abilities. Apply the ANA Code of Ethics as a reference in handling challenging situations involving patient rights, confidentiality, and end-of-life care.

4. Stay Updated on Evidence-Based Practices


Research current trends in nursing leadership and patient safety. Incorporate findings from peer-reviewed journals and case studies into your assessment to demonstrate a data-driven approach to nursing leadership.

5. Utilize Real-World Case Studies


Applying theoretical concepts to real-world scenarios strengthens the credibility of your assessment. Use examples from clinical practice, research studies, and healthcare institutions to support your arguments effectively.
